Analysis
The most recent figure for military expenditure (current usd), per square kilometre in Chile is 7,364 current USD per square kilometre, measured in 2023.
That represents a change of up 17.7% on the previous year and down 1.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, military expenditure (current usd), per square kilometre in Chile peaked at 7,648 current USD per square kilometre in 2011 and was at its lowest, 201.67 current USD per square kilometre, in 1964.
Chile ranks 79th of 166 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

How this figure is calculated
Military expenditure (current USD) div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
Military expenditure (current USD) ÷ Land area (sq. km)
Computed from
- Military expenditure SIPRI Military Expenditure Database, Stockholm International Peace Research Institute (SIPRI)
- Land area FAOSTAT,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O)
Statizoid computes this series; the underlying measurements belong to the publishers named above. The arithmetic is applied to every country and year where both inputs report, and nothing is estimated unless the page says so.
